Case study: how a game simulator improved workplace safety
Mining company "Northern Quarry" approached us when the injury rate at the ore loading and transportation site was not decreasing despite regular briefings.
The main risks arose during emergencies: operators became confused, acted on intuition, and this led to accidents. Training on real equipment was expensive and dangerous—a mistake during practice could have serious consequences.
We proposed a Unity-based game simulator that replicates a work shift with all its scenarios—brake failure, smoke, poor visibility, the actions of other employees.
The operator "experiences" the shift in a safe environment and can make mistakes as many times as needed until the correct response becomes automatic. The system records every action so the manager can see exactly where the employee is struggling.
Implementation results
Within six months, the number of incidents at the site dropped by 40%. More than 200 employees went through the simulator, each completing an average of 15 scenarios. The head of the occupational safety service noted: "Training used to be a formality.
Now operators ask for extra sessions on the simulator themselves—they see their mistakes and want to correct them before they become a real threat."
The reduction in injuries also produced a tangible side effect: fewer shutdowns, less equipment downtime, and calmer work for adjacent teams.
The manager received a visual dashboard with data on each operator—what has been practiced, what is lacking, and who is ready for independent work.
Two months after the first results, the company expanded the project to two more sites and ordered scenarios for new types of equipment. Today, the simulator is used during recruitment and routine qualification checks.
How to choose a game format for your tasks
The choice of game format directly affects how quickly employees master skills and how effectively you communicate information to partners or investors. There is no universal solution: what works perfectly for personnel training may not suit a facility presentation.
So first, it's worth answering three questions: what task you are facing, who will be the user, and what result you want to measure.
For training and practicing actions, a simulator is suitable—it immerses you in a realistic environment and allows practice without risk. To engage new employees and test knowledge, use a quest, where production tasks are solved in a game form.
For demonstrating to investors or contractors, a virtual tour is optimal—it shows the facility and processes clearly, without installing complex equipment.
